Obrázek může být reprezentace.
Viz Specifikace pro podrobnosti o produktu.
XMC4104F64F64BAXQMA1

XMC4104F64F64BAXQMA1

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ems, Internet of Things (IoT) devices
  • Characteristics: High-performance, low-power consumption, integrated peripherals
  • Package: BGA (Ball Grid Array)
  • Essence: Advanced microcontroller for various applications
  • Packaging/Quantity: Available in tape and reel packaging, quantity depends on the supplier

Specifications

  • Microcontroller Family: XMC4000
  • Processor Core: ARM Cortex-M4
  • Flash Memory: 64 KB
  • RAM: 64 KB
  • Operating Voltage: 3.3 V
  • Clock Speed: Up to 120 MHz
  • Digital I/O Pins: 64
  • Analog Input Channels: 16
  • Communication Interfaces: UART, SPI, I2C, Ethernet, USB
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The XMC4104F64F64BAXQMA1 microcontroller has a total of 144 pins. The pin configuration is as follows:

  • Pins 1-8: Digital I/O Pins
  • Pins 9-24: Analog Input Channels
  • Pins 25-32: Communication Interfaces (UART, SPI, I2C)
  • Pins 33-48: Ethernet Interface
  • Pins 49-56: USB Interface
  • Pins 57-72: Power Supply and Ground Pins
  • Pins 73-144: Reserved for other functionalities

Functional Features

  • High-performance ARM Cortex-M4 processor for efficient processing
  • Integrated peripherals such as UART, SPI, I2C, Ethernet, and USB for seamless communication
  • Ample flash memory and RAM for storing and executing code
  • Low-power consumption for energy-efficient applications
  • Wide operating temperature range for versatile usage scenarios

Advantages and Disadvantages

Advantages

  • Powerful processor enables fast and efficient execution of complex tasks
  • Integrated peripherals simplify the design and implementation of various functionalities
  • Ample memory allows for the storage of large amounts of data and code
  • Low-power consumption extends battery life in portable devices
  • Wide operating temperature range ensures reliable operation in harsh environments

Disadvantages

  • Limited flash memory and RAM compared to some other microcontrollers in the market
  • BGA package may require specialized equipment for soldering and rework

Working Principles

The XMC4104F64F64BAXQMA1 microcontroller operates based on the ARM Cortex-M4 architecture. It executes instructions stored in its flash memory, interacts with external devices through its integrated peripherals, and communicates with the outside world using various communication interfaces. The microcontroller's working principles involve processing data, controlling connected devices, and executing user-defined programs.

Detailed Application Field Plans

The XMC4104F64F64BAXQMA1 microcontroller finds applications in a wide range of fields, including:

  1. Industrial automation: Controlling machinery, monitoring sensors, and managing production processes.
  2. Home automation: Automating household appliances, security systems, and energy management.
  3. Internet of Things (IoT): Enabling connectivity and intelligence in IoT devices for data collection and analysis.
  4. Automotive: Powertrain control, infotainment systems, and advanced driver assistance systems (ADAS).
  5. Consumer electronics: Smart devices, wearables, and home entertainment systems.

Detailed and Complete Alternative Models

  1. XMC4200F64F64BAXQMA1: Similar to XMC4104F64F64BAXQMA1 but with additional features and increased memory capacity.
  2. STM32F407VGT6: Microcontroller from STMicroelectronics with similar specifications and performance.
  3. PIC32MZ2048EFH144: Microcontroller from Microchip with comparable features and a different architecture.

These alternative models provide similar functionalities and can be considered as alternatives to the XMC4104F64F64BAXQMA1 microcontroller based on specific project requirements.

Word count: 456 words

Seznam 10 běžných otázek a odpovědí souvisejících s aplikací XMC4104F64F64BAXQMA1 v technických řešeních

Sure! Here are 10 common questions and answers related to the application of XMC4104F64F64BAXQMA1 in technical solutions:

1. What is the XMC4104F64F64BAXQMA1 microcontroller? The XMC4104F64F64BAXQMA1 is a microcontroller from Infineon Technologies. It is based on the ARM Cortex-M4 core and offers various peripherals and features for embedded applications.

2. What are the key features of the XMC4104F64F64BAXQMA1? Some key features of this microcontroller include 64KB of Flash memory, 64KB of RAM, multiple communication interfaces (UART, SPI, I2C), analog-to-digital converters, timers, and a real-time clock.

3. What are the typical applications of the XMC4104F64F64BAXQMA1? This microcontroller is commonly used in applications such as industrial automation, motor control, power management, IoT devices, and general-purpose embedded systems.

4. How can I program the XMC4104F64F64BAXQMA1? You can program this microcontroller using various development tools such as the DAVE™ IDE or other third-party IDEs that support ARM Cortex-M4-based microcontrollers. You can also use programming languages like C or C++.

5. Can I connect external sensors or devices to the XMC4104F64F64BAXQMA1? Yes, the XMC4104F64F64BAXQMA1 provides multiple GPIO pins and various communication interfaces, allowing you to connect and interface with external sensors, actuators, displays, and other devices.

6. Does the XMC4104F64F64BAXQMA1 support wireless communication? No, the XMC4104F64F64BAXQMA1 does not have built-in wireless communication capabilities. However, you can add external modules or ICs to enable wireless communication protocols like Wi-Fi, Bluetooth, or Zigbee.

7. What is the power supply voltage range for the XMC4104F64F64BAXQMA1? The recommended power supply voltage range for this microcontroller is typically between 2.3V and 3.6V.

8. Can I use the XMC4104F64F64BAXQMA1 in battery-powered applications? Yes, the low-power features of this microcontroller make it suitable for battery-powered applications. You can optimize power consumption by utilizing sleep modes and other power-saving techniques.

9. Is there any built-in security feature in the XMC4104F64F64BAXQMA1? Yes, the XMC4104F64F64BAXQMA1 provides various security features such as a hardware cryptographic module, memory protection unit (MPU), and secure boot capabilities to enhance system security.

10. Where can I find more information about the XMC4104F64F64BAXQMA1? You can find more detailed information about this microcontroller, including datasheets, application notes, and development tools on the official Infineon Technologies website or by contacting their technical support team.